What is a Investments Analyst (Real Estate) degree?

An Investments Analyst specializing in Real Estate focuses on evaluating and analyzing property investments to help clients make informed decisions. This role is crucial in today's dynamic market, where real estate is a significant asset class for both individuals and corporations. Analysts assess market trends, property values, and investment risks, providing insights that drive purchasing or selling strategies. Career paths and job opportunities

  • Real Estate Investment Analyst - Evaluates potential real estate investments, conducts market research, and prepares financial models to support investment decisions.
  • Portfolio Manager - Manages a collection of real estate assets, ensuring optimal performance and alignment with investment strategies.
  • Market Research Analyst - Analyzes market trends and demographics to provide insights on real estate opportunities and risks.
  • Acquisitions Associate - Identifies and evaluates potential property acquisitions, negotiating terms and conducting due diligence.
  • Financial Analyst - Prepares financial forecasts and reports, analyzing investment performance and advising on financial strategies.
  • Property Manager - Oversees the operational aspects of real estate properties, ensuring they meet financial and operational goals.

What is the ideal profile for this career?

The ideal profile for an Investments Analyst in Real Estate includes str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a solid understanding of financial principles. Key personality traits include being strategic, proactive, and able to work under pressure. The compatible Holland RIASEC profile is Investigative and Conventional, reflecting a preference for data analysis and structured environments. Key skills and competencies

  • Financial Analysis - Ability to interpret financial data and create models to forecast investment performance.
  • Market Research - Skills in gathering and analyzing market data to identify trends and opportunities.
  • Risk Assessment - Proficiency in evaluating potential risks associated with real estate investments.
  • Communication - Strong verbal and written communication skills to present findings and recommendations effectively.
  • Negotiation - Ability to negotiate terms and conditions in property transactions to achieve favorable outcomes.
